Gas grills work by a spark igniting the gas inside the grill. Gas grills generally use a knob or button in which you push, which in return activates a tiny hammer. The hammer hits the top part of an ignition crystal. Then a burner mixes the gas with oxygen and spreads it everywhere in the cooking surface. This makes the gas grill probably the easiest, and best ever grills to use.

Heaviness
Gas grills plainly appear in all shapes and dimensions. The type of grill the user gets be supposed to really depend on what you propose on using the grill for. In case you forecast camping out trips, barbeques along at the beach, or tailgate parties, it's your decision to think about getting a smaller gas grill. Smaller gas grills can vary anywhere from 10 to 40 pounds. PortableTransportableHandyLightweightMoveable} gas containers are available for these kind of grills. But if your plans are further focused on home cooking, it follows that larger grills should suit you well.
Cooking surfaces
Gas grills, unlike some of the other grills types, have a chance to come with many different types of cooking surfaces. These various cooking surfaces include a BBQ surface, a flat grill, and a ribbed grill. Some grills even offer these types of surfaces as none stick, which let you cook a whole array of foods that you'd not have the ability to cook with a grill otherwise. It is also possible to cook your entire meal, together with side dishes if you plan suitably. A quantity of gas grills even contain a Wok type surface for cooking pasta and rise dishes, or the full rotisserie set that lets you cook rotisserie chicken.
Surface area
Much like weight, it is best to consider the amount of cooking surface area you will require, subject to the situations you will be in. If you might only be cooking for yourself or you and one other, you will have a gas grill using a smaller surface area, as it is going to be easier to clean. If you plan on holding parties or cooking for a bigger family, then it would be best to take into account a gas grill with a bigger surface area. This surface area may contain several types of cooking surfaces. Look for the sort that suits you best, or is interchangeable.
Outlay
Gas grills are typically on the higher end of the price scale, as they require more mechanical parts than other grills. You'll expect to spend anywhere from $50 for a smaller grill up to $400+ for a big stationary grill. You even have to keep in mind that you need to also purchase the gas to your grill.
